A fatal hardware error was discovered during the
Power-On-Self-Test (POST) phase of startup. This switch is not
currently operational.
Enter the Show Post Log command to investigate.
A fatal hardware error was discovered from the previous
Power-On-Self-Test (POST). This switch is not currently
operational.
Enter the Show Post Log command to investigate.
Diagnostic testing has determined that there is a failure on
specified I/O blade. The blade did not pass the Power-On-Self-Test
(POST).
Enter the Show Post Log command to investigate.
A non-fatal hardware error was discovered during the
Power-On-Self-Test (POST) phase of startup.
Enter the Show Post Log command to investigate.
Diagnostic testing has determined that there is a partial failure on
specified I/O blade. Most likely, at least one of the ports did not
pass the Power-On-Self-Test (POST).
Enter the Show Post Log command to investigate.
A switch voltage sensor on a QLogic 5000 series switch is
experiencing an out-of-range voltage condition.
Contact your authorized maintenance provider.
A high voltage blade fault has occurred on a QLogic 9000 switch.
Contact your authorized maintenance provider.
